    Hi mate I think your the man I need to talk to about my surf. I think that the head has gone on it. It is overheating, water pouring out the overflow and whistling like a boiling kettle. I've had a new thermostat + water pump fitted and it's been checked for air locks, but still it does the same, so the only thing I can think of is that the head is cracked. Although one of my mates thinks it might just be the gasket that needs replacing I'm not convinced.
